The Benbow Youth Film Collective is your chance to join a group of young people aged 16-19 years on a journey into film.
Recreate a scene from a film!
This term we will be recreating well-known scenes from films! Expect lots of hands-on activities, a really positive and collaborative atmosphere and loads of fun…
Oh and snacks!
You can either book onto the whole 5-week term or drop in for the sessions that are of particular interest to you.
The course will be run by our Film Programme Learning Leader, Will Davies and Silas Money. Will is an experienced film maker and educator, with a specialism in sound recording. He has filmed in over 25 countries and is co-director of local production company, Whalebone Films. Silas Money is an animator and lecturer. He holds an MA in Animation from the Royal College of Art, and he is a lecturer at Hastings College of Art and Design. Joining Will and Silas over the five weeks, will be a range of industry professionals who will share their skills and experiences with you.
